What is the market cap of mid-cap cryptocurrencies?
Can you provide more information about the market capitalization of mid-cap cryptocurrencies? How is it calculated and what does it represent?
5 answers
- Enrique Mondragon EstradaDec 16, 2020 · 6 years agoThe market capitalization of mid-cap cryptocurrencies refers to the total value of all coins or tokens in circulation for cryptocurrencies that fall within the mid-cap range. It is calculated by multiplying the current price of each coin or token by its circulating supply. Market cap represents the overall size and value of a cryptocurrency, and it is often used as an indicator of its popularity and potential for growth. Mid-cap cryptocurrencies are typically considered to have a market capitalization between $1 billion and $10 billion.
